]> Pileus Git - ~andy/linux/commit
ftrace, sched: Add TRACE_FLAG_PREEMPT_RESCHED
authorPeter Zijlstra <peterz@infradead.org>
Fri, 4 Oct 2013 15:28:26 +0000 (17:28 +0200)
committerIngo Molnar <mingo@kernel.org>
Mon, 11 Nov 2013 11:43:39 +0000 (12:43 +0100)
commite5137b50a0640009fd63a3e65c14bc6e1be8796a
treeef8475a7281a78d7ad7bd6694b44c8a32c12f970
parent7053ea1a34fa8567cb5e3c39e04ace4c5d0fbeaa
ftrace, sched: Add TRACE_FLAG_PREEMPT_RESCHED

Since the introduction of PREEMPT_NEED_RESCHED in:

  f27dde8deef3 ("sched: Add NEED_RESCHED to the preempt_count")

we need to be able to look at both TIF_NEED_RESCHED and
PREEMPT_NEED_RESCHED to understand the full preemption behaviour.

Add it to the trace output.

Signed-off-by: Peter Zijlstra <peterz@infradead.org>
Acked-by: Steven Rostedt <rostedt@goodmis.org>
Cc: Fengguang Wu <fengguang.wu@intel.com>
Cc: Huang Ying <ying.huang@intel.com>
Cc: Yuanhan Liu <yuanhan.liu@linux.intel.com>
Link: http://lkml.kernel.org/r/20131004152826.GP3081@twins.programming.kicks-ass.net
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Documentation/trace/ftrace.txt
kernel/trace/trace.c
kernel/trace/trace.h
kernel/trace/trace_output.c